Find your future with us. The Boeing Company is actively seeking an early to associate or mid-career Mechanical Systems Design Engineer - Drive Systems Specialty located in Ridley Park, PA . The ideal candidate will join the Philadelphia Design Center Drive Systems team and support design, development, manufacturing and fielding of complex drive systems across the Boeing Enterprise. This team is engaged in developing drive systems for military development programs, future Vertical Lift Research and Development Projects, DARPA projects, and other commercial development programs.

The team is responsible for providing on-time, technically sound, and executable solutions for applications related to transmissions, rotor and blade systems, and other mechanical systems. As a Mechanical Systems Design Engineer / Drive System Design Engineer, you will be responsible for executing the development, maintenance, or modification of complex drive systems to support Boeing products and priorities.

Position Responsibilities:

Your role will involve interfacing with various engineering capabilities and performing the following tasks:
* Engineering Definition Development :
Develop engineering definitions for complex drive system data packages, including 3D Model Based Definition, functional analyses, simulations, manufacturing instructions, and supplier management support

* System Fabrication Support :
Provide support during the fabrication process to ensure compliance with engineering requirements and specifications for drive systems

* Test Support:
Develop verification and validation plans, evaluate test data, and validate drive system components and systems against design requirements and objectives

* Data Management :
Utilize product data management tools, such as Teamcenter IPDM, for effective data management and documentation related to drive systems

* Technology Investigation :
Investigate emerging technologies to develop concepts for future drive system designs that meet projected requirements
